Army Reserve Acts as Captain Slams Trump Trans Policies

The U.S. Army Reserve is “taking appropriate actions” against a captain who took to social media to complain about President Donald Trump’s transgender policies, reports the Daily Caller.

“Army regulations prohibit soldiers from wearing official uniforms when speaking in an unofficial capacity. As such, Capt. [Christina] Winters’ command is taking appropriate actions. Under the Privacy Act, the Army Reserve cannot comment on those actions,” the public affairs office for the Army Reserve said in a statement to the Caller.

“The Army Reserve is aware of Capt. Christina Winters’ TIKTOK and ‘X’ posts that she performed outside of her service duties, and as such, her comments and views do not reflect the policies and/or viewpoints of the Army Reserve,” the U.S. Army Reserve told the Caller in a statement.
